Anti-Discriminatory Practice in Counselling & Psychotherapy 2/e LNJ Cooke challenges long-held views aboutAnti Discriminatory Practice in Counselling and Psychotherapy is a groundbreaking text which identifies the ease with which individuals can be disadvantaged merely on the basis of their gender, race, culture, age, sexuality or ability. Examining these and other areas of discrimination, leading experts highlight how vital it is for counsellors, psychotherapists and others in the helping professions to be aware of and engage with their own social,
